Output 37ac8c24c29564877b640ffa9e371767d40cfe7ef04dbfc3925e90c5816a1ca6:3

value
44576945
script pubkey
OP_0 OP_PUSHBYTES_32 2d0d5cf2f05001559a34943c1af5c7ee219637badbe4e0574fe914dd8c28c98d
address
bc1q95x4euhs2qq4tx35js7p4aw8acsevda6m0jwq460ay2dmrpgexxsu5e8f2
transaction
37ac8c24c29564877b640ffa9e371767d40cfe7ef04dbfc3925e90c5816a1ca6
spent
true